top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

          虚拟币在线钱包签名接口的使用与开发指南

          • 2026-05-26 07:38:54

              什么是虚拟币在线钱包签名接口?

              大家好呀,今天我们聊聊虚拟币在线钱包签名接口。其实这东西听上去挺复杂,但一说起来就能让人明白。简单来说,虚拟币在线钱包就是一个让你存放加密货币的地方,而签名接口则是让这些交易看起来更安全的工具。就像你在银行取钱需要签名一样。在区块链的世界里,这个签名就非常关键。

              为什么需要签名接口?

              你可能会问,签名接口到底有什么用呢?想象一下,如果没有它,任何人都可以随意发起交易,这不是坑人吗?就比如说,你有一个秘密花园,别人随便进来,摘了你的花,你会不会气得想哭?签名接口就是你的门锁,只有你有钥匙,别人无法进入。

              通过这个接口,用户在发起交易之前,钱包软件会要求用户用自己的私钥进行签名。这个过程就是验证了交易的合法性。只有合法的用户才能发起转账,这样可以有效地保护钱包里的资产。想一想,如果每次转账都需要密码和权限,这样才能保证万无一失,多安全啊!

              如何使用签名接口?

              使用签名接口其实也不难,首先你得有一个虚拟币钱包。市面上有很多种选择,比如比特币钱包、以太坊钱包等等。不同的钱包有不同的签名方式,具体的开发者文档上会有详细的说明。你可以先选择一个合适的钱包,然后按照文档的步骤进行下一步。

              接下来,就可以开始调用签名接口了。我给大家举个实际的例子。假设你正在使用一个比特币钱包。你要转账给你的朋友,比如0.01 BTC。这时候,你的代码大概是这样的:

              
              transaction = {
                  "to": "朋友的钱包地址",
                  "amount": 0.01,
              }
              signed_transaction = wallet.sign_transaction(transaction)
              

              这段代码简单明了,首先构建了一个交易对象,然后通过钱包的`sign_transaction`方法进行签名。签名完成后,这个`output`就可以被广播到区块链上,交易就完成了。

              开发中的注意事项

              当然,在开发中也要注意一些细节。比如,私钥一定要妥善保管。你可能觉得“我就放在文件里”,这绝对是大忌!就像把你的信用卡信息写在纸上,然后放在客厅里,一不小心被别人看到了,损失可就成了。可以考虑使用硬件钱包,或者通过加密工具妥善存储。

              还有,你在签名交易的时候,确保网络是安全的。有时候,网络环境复杂,可能会被黑客攻击。最好的办法就是使用 VPN 或者专用通道来增强安全性。

              可能遇到的问题

              在使用签名接口的时候,你可能会遇到一些常见问题。比如,有时候签名失败,这可能是因为你的私钥不对,或者代码逻辑有问题。还有就是交易费用的问题。你可能会发现,有些交易被卡了,因为网络拥堵,这时就需要支付更高的手续费。像个小商贩,看到顾客多了,价格就得水涨船高。

              另外,区块链的确认速度也是个不容忽视的问题。不同的币种确认速度不一样,有的也许几分钟就能完成,有的可能要等几个小时。这就需要开发者在设计用户体验的时候,要考虑到这些因素,把信息传达给用户,让用户心里有数。

              关于安全性的深入思考

              我之前听说过一个故事,一个程序员在开发过程中,把敏感信息放到了公共仓库里,结果被黑客抓住了机会,盗走了数百万美元的加密货币。大家可以想象,那种心痛,简直就是从云端跌到地狱呀。所以,安全性一定要重视,尤其是私钥的管理。可以考虑使用多重签名,或者分布式密钥管理方案。

              还有,软件的代码要定期审计。虽然区块链的不可篡改性是它最大的优势,但不代表你开发的软件就没有漏洞。黑客总是比你聪明,所以定期请专业人士来审计一下,不失为一个好主意。

              结语

              最后,虚拟币在线钱包的签名接口其实是区块链技术中一个很重要的部分。这不仅仅是为了让交易更安全,也是在为我们的资本保驾护航。虽然开发过程中会遇到不少挑战,但只要小心谨慎、不断学习,就一定能走得更远。分享这些经验,希望对你们有所帮助,大家如果有问题或者想法,随时可以聊聊哦!

              希望大家在虚拟币的世界里能够驾轻就熟,稳赚不赔!

              • Tags
              • 虚拟币,在线钱包,签名接口,区块链